Abstract :
In transformer cores amorphous metallic ribbons are competitive substitutes for silicon-iron laminates due to their low values of core loss. Research has been conducted to further improve performance by using techniques that can reduce core losses in the metallic ribbons. One way of reducing core loss is to anneal the samples in a magnetic field. However, further reductions in core loss are possible by scribing the surface of the ribbons using a laser beam. The scribing pattern can lead to a refined domain structure and reduced excess loss. It has been found that under suitable processing conditions, core loss can be further reduced by as much as 20% by laser scribing
